## Releases

This repository contains the tooling from the Marlowe cron drift investigation. Before tagging a release, run the full drift-replay suite against the captured scheduler traces; any divergence over 200ms must be documented in the changelog. Releases are cut monthly, and each tagged build embeds the trace-format version so older captures remain readable. New team members should verify that every artifact is signed prior to upload, using the release key below.

deploy key for kagup-bawig: bky9_ZMq28eTw9

Drescher Instruments faces growing exposure on the varelian-denominated component contracts. Spot volatility doubled last quarter. Finance recommends forward contracts covering 70% of projected twelve-month purchases, layered quarterly. Cost: roughly 40 basis points. Alternative—natural hedging via a Varelia assembly line—deferred pending the Northgate review. Treasury has counterparty lines approved and can execute within ten days of sign-off. Board vote requested at the October session. Rationale and sensitive detail follow directly below.

confidential, yafof-tawef: The finance team signed off on a budget of $34.3 million for Project Zorox. The renewal with Aldethax Freight closes at $12.7 million a year, 10 percent below the last contract.

Welcome to the Tallyforge reporting team. Our report builder guarantees stable sorts: rows with equal keys keep their ingestion order, and reviewers should reject any comparator that breaks this. The golden-fixture archive verifying stability is encrypted at rest; to decrypt it locally, the fixture tool requests the recovery passphrase, which is:

strongbox words: holax-rusax-jorath-aldeth

Handover — GiftNote mailer

Hey, welcome aboard! GiftNote sends donation receipts for the Lanterbrook Trust portal. It's a small queue worker: picks up completed donations, renders the PDF receipt, mails it. Main gotchas: the PDF renderer chokes on donor names over 120 chars (there's a truncation helper), and retries are capped at five before things land in the dead-letter bin. The worker reads its runtime settings from the values below.

config for bawef-tajof:
RALMIR_PIN=7092
RALMIR_METRICS_HOST=metrics.ralmir.paliqcorp.corp
RALMIR_LOG_LEVEL=error
RALMIR_TENANT=tamix